In the insurance audit team, we work with a wide range of businesses, from listed insurers to the top international insurance brokers, life insurers, Lloyd’s syndicates and many more. We are looking to expand our team of focused, aspirational, and collaborative insurance practitioners, and as such we are offering the opportunity to join as an Assistant Manager in our Insurance Audit and Assurance Group to support this challenging and rapidly expanding business.
As a member of our team, reporting to a Manager, Senior Manager or Director/Partner, you will:
- Field manage audit engagements, including management of client relationships and coaching audit teams;
- Plan and deliver a range of audit and audit related assurance services;
- Supervise teams to successfully execute engagements in accordance with Deloitte methodology and quality standards, and work to deadlines;
- Drive our continuous improvement in audit methodology;
- Participate in business development campaigns and responses to tenders from new and existing clients;
- Participate in practice management activities, including facilitation of internal training courses, staff development and practice reviews;
- Engage with and support wellbeing activities within engagement teams and the wider Insurance Team;
- Work effectively in diverse teams within an inclusive team culture where people are recognised for their contribution.
You must have the following in order to qualify for this role:
- Hold a relevant accounting qualification (ACA, CA, ACCA or overseas equivalent);
- Experience performing external audits and assurance engagements in financial services, preferably with some experience in the insurance sector;
- Knowledge of auditing techniques and standards, including risk assessment, scoping, devising an audit approach using controls testing and substantive testing, and concluding;
- Experience field managing audit engagements and audit teams;
- A collaborative approach and be a good team player;
- Report writing, presentation and interpersonal skills, including ability to engage at all levels;
- An enquiring and analytical mind and ability to use initiative, be adaptable and solve problems.

Regulation and controls are standard practice in our industry and Deloitte is no exception. These controls provide important legal protection for both you and the firm. We are subject to a number of audit regulations, one of which requires that certain colleagues abide by specific personal independence constraints (e.g., in relation to any financial interests and employment relationships).
